Can females wear shorts in China?

Can females wear shorts in China?

China is a vast and diverse country with a rich history and a variety of cultural influences. As a result, the dress code can vary depending on the region and the specific cultural context. In general, Chinese culture tends to be more conservative when it comes to clothing compared to Western countries. However, attitudes towards women wearing shorts in China have become more relaxed in recent years, especially in urban areas.


When it comes to wearing shorts in China, there are a few key factors to consider:


1. Location: The acceptability of wearing shorts in China can vary depending on the city or region you are visiting. Major cities like Beijing, Shanghai, and Guangzhou tend to be more cosmopolitan and open-minded, making it more acceptable for women to wear shorts, especially during the hot summer months. However, in more rural or traditional areas, you may attract more attention or scrutiny if you wear shorts as a female.


2. Cultural Sensitivity: It’s important to be respectful of local customs and traditions when deciding what to wear in China. While attitudes towards clothing have become more liberal in recent years, it’s still a good idea to err on the side of caution and dress modestly, especially when visiting temples, mosques, or other religious sites.


3. Personal Comfort: Ultimately, your comfort and confidence should be the top priority when deciding what to wear in China. If you feel comfortable wearing shorts and it is appropriate for the weather and activities you have planned, go for it! Just be mindful of the cultural context and be prepared for potential reactions from locals.


Overall, the answer to the question “Can females wear shorts in China?” is yes, with some caveats. While it is generally acceptable for women to wear shorts in urban areas and during the warmer months, it’s important to be mindful of the cultural context, location, and personal comfort when deciding what to wear.
